Believe in Children: Post Office® 1000 Challenge

 

The Post Office 1000 challenge was part of the ongoing ‘Believe in Children’ appeal for Barnardo’s, our charity partner since 2008.

Chris Moon, a disabled ultra-distance athlete, ran an incredible 36 miles a day for the 30 days of September 2010 across the UK visiting Post Office branches, Post Office sites and Barnardo’s projects to raise money for the Barnardo's ‘Believe in Children’ appeal.


How can you help?

 

Post Office colleagues and customers have already helped to raise over £475,000 for Barnardo's by joining the Post Office 1000 challenge and making donations.

Post Office® and Barnardo’s, children and young people’s charity, form a partnership

 

In March 2008 Barnardo’s, one of the UK’s leading children’s charities was successful in a ballot of all Royal Mail Group employees to become its charity partner and form a long-term partnership.

Like the Post Office®, Barnardo’s has an extraordinary reach across the UK, working at the heart of every community. The partnership aims to offer numerous opportunities for both organisations on a nationwide scale.

At the end of the partnership, Post Office® will expect to have made a significant and positive impact on Barnardo’s and its work – to believe in even more children and young people.
Speaking of the partnership, Martin Narey, Barnardo’s Chief Executive explains, ‘I am truly delighted that Royal Mail Group staff have chosen Barnardo’s and I would like to say a big thank you to everyone who voted for us and to those who will be raising vital funds. I look forward to working with them.’

Kay Allen, Royal Mail Group Head of Social Action and Inclusion said, ‘As a large organisation with people working in every town and city in the UK, we were looking to partner a UK wide charity, so that everyone can get involved and make a contribution locally, regardless of where they work.’
